    Quote Originally Posted by tubeway View Post
    If I purchased Ys 6 for PS2, would this hamper my enjoyment of earlier Ys titles if I went back and played them afterwards?
    The only variable I see are the controls as everything else is done stupendously. Book I&II has a "ram" attack where strike enemies by running into them with the D-pad. III is more traditional as the d-pad for moving and attack and jump have separate buttons. The quicker you master the controls, the better the experience gets.

    And is Ys I&II for the DS really that bad? I imagine it would see an improvement in graphics and load times....
    Ditching the 2d route for a 3d look sorta tick off the nostalgia lovers and didn't showcase well overall. They return the ramming feature using the stylus plus added additional levels and footage from Eternal but the hit detection is a bit wonky and music doesn't reach high expectations. Like I said, ok but prefer the Turbo CD better.

    And one last DS Ys question: did all releases come with the outer cardboard box and music CD?
    So far only I&II are released in the US and yes, they have cardboard box and music CD. There was a strategy game for the DS as well in Japan and Europe yet never made to America.

    I've played Ys I on the TG-16, Apple IIgs and SMS. I also have it for the X68000 and PC-88 although I can't really "play" those versions since they're in Japanese. In my opinion the Turbo CD is far and away the best version out there. The SMS and IIgs games are just rinky dink action RPGs, but the TG-16 version is an absolute classic. If you want to play Ys, I'd wait until you have the hardware to play it on the TG-16. It's not that the other versions are bad, it's that the TG-16 is that good.

    I recently bought the DS version of Ys Book I & II, and it looks and plays like a cheap flash game. I only played for a couple hours but I'm trying to work up the will to give it another chance. Maybe it'll grow on me.
